15 Ursae Majoris is a star in the northern circumpolar constellation Ursa Major, located 94 light-years away from the Sun. [1] It has the Bayer designation f Ursae Majoris; 15 Ursae Majoris is the Flamsteed designation. It is visible to the naked eye as a white-hued star with an apparent visual magnitude of 4.46. [2] 15 Ursae Majoris is a suspected member of the Castor stellar kinematic group, a 200-million-year-old association of co-moving stars. [10]
According to Eggleton and Tokovinin (2008), this is a suspected binary star system with an orbital period of 4.9 days and an eccentricity of 0.2. [11] However, De Rosa et al. (2014) did not find a companion. [5] The primary is metallic-lined (Am) star, meaning it has unusually strong absorption lines of metals in its spectrum. Classification of the spectrum is difficult due to the peculiarities. An MK classification of 15 UMa using the calcium K line is A3 V, but using metallic spectral lines it can appear as a cooler and more luminous star. Spectral lines in the blue region give a classification of F5 Ib, while in the violet region the lines suggest F5 III/IV. [3]
With τ, h, υ Ursae Majoris, φ, θ and e it composed the Arabic asterism Sarīr Banāt al-Na'sh, the Throne of the daughters of Na'sh, and Al-Haud, the Pond. [12] According to the catalogue of stars in the Technical Memorandum 33-507 - A Reduced Star Catalog Containing 537 Named Stars, Al-Haud were the title for seven stars: this star (f) as Alhaud I, τ as Alhaud II, e as Alhaud III, h as Alhaud IV, θ as Alhaud V, υ as Alhaud VI and φ as Alhaud VII. [13]
In Chinese, 文昌 (Wén Chāng), meaning Administrative Center , refers to an asterism consisting six stars, such as 15 Ursae Majoris, υ Ursae Majoris, θ Ursae Majoris and φ Ursae Majoris. [14] [15]
Epsilon Ursae Majoris is a star in the northern constellation of Ursa Major. The designation is Latinised from ε Ursae Majoris and abbreviated Epsilon UMa or ε UMa. It is officially named Alioth. Despite being designated "ε" (epsilon), it is the brightest star in the constellation and at magnitude 1.77 is the thirty-third brightest star in the sky.

Psi Ursae Majoris is a star in the northern circumpolar constellation of Ursa Major. It has an apparent visual magnitude of +3.01, making it a third magnitude star and one of the brighter members of the constellation. Parallax measurements place it at a distance of 144.5 light-years from Earth. This is sufficiently close that the magnitude of the star is only reduced by 0.05 due to extinction. In Chinese astronomy, Psi Ursae Majoris is called Tien Tsan or Ta Tsun, "Extremely Honorable". The name was possibly derived from the word 太尊, Pinyin: Tàizūn, meaning Royals, because this star stands alone as the only member of the Royals asterism within the Purple Forbidden enclosure.

Phi Ursae Majoris, Latinized from φ Ursae Majoris, is binary star system in the northern constellation of Ursa Major. It is white-hued and is visible to the naked eye with a combined apparent visual magnitude of +4.60; the primary is magnitude 5.28 while the secondary is magnitude 5.39. The system is located at a distance of approximately 510 light-years from the Sun based on parallax, but is drifting closer with a radial velocity of −14.7 km/s. It should make its closest approach at a distance of around 370 light-years in about 4.7 million years.
83 Ursae Majoris is a candidate binary star system in the northern circumpolar constellation of Ursa Major. It is a semiregular variable star, and it has been given the variable star designation IQ Ursae Majoris. It ranges in brightness from apparent visual magnitude 4.69 to 4.75. Percy and Au (1994) identified it as a small amplitude red variable with an irregular behavior, having a characteristic time scale of 20 days. Based upon an annual parallax shift of 6.23±0.22 mas, it is located roughly 520 light years from the Sun. The distance derived from its Gaia Early Data Release 3 parallax is 179 pc. The system is moving closer with a heliocentric radial velocity of −18.6 km/s.

TU Ursae Majoris is a variable star in the northern circumpolar constellation of Ursa Major. It is classified as a Bailey-type 'ab' RR Lyrae variable with a period of 0.557648 days that ranges in brightness from apparent visual magnitude of 9.26 down to 10.24. The distance to this star is approximately 2,090 light years based on parallax measurements. It is located near the north galactic pole at a distance that indicates this is a member of the galactic halo.
